Transaction 5dd358651f237a6e5c21fcb06bb52e8a1a3a01a183319fceb72c720aa8752fa2

1 Input
2 Outputs
  • 5dd358651f237a6e5c21fcb06bb52e8a1a3a01a183319fceb72c720aa8752fa2:0
  • value  412790
    address  3HDYWCDTRpHRvLAJZUqbNdwrjvLS3AadZH
  • 5dd358651f237a6e5c21fcb06bb52e8a1a3a01a183319fceb72c720aa8752fa2:1
  • value  57429187
    address  12hKFXbPJ9UtY7a5ymweUBMbZgDw8PSayS